Hannah Overton
Hannah Overton has excelled at some of the most credible independent labels around. She spent a decade at XL Recordings working in A&R across publishing and records where her key signings included Friendly Fires and Dizzee Rascal, before joining Secretly Group as Managing Director for Europe. Her achievements at Secretly included overseeing The War on Drugs rise from underground heroes to acclaimed mainstream success, Slowdive’s return, Bon Iver’s ‘22 A Millon’ and the development of Mitski, Japanese Breakfast, Phoebe Bridgers and Shame. After 2 years at catalogue acquisition company Bella Figura Music, Hannah is now leading on Arts Council England funded project EarthSonic Local and EarthSonic Live for In Place of War.
